State Street Corporation Collections Manager Salary

The average State Street Corporation Collections Manager earns an estimated $66,848 annually. State Street Corporation's Collections Manager compensation is $324 more than the US average for a Collections Manager.

The Finance Department at State Street Corporation earns $13,573 more on average than the Admin Department.

Collections Manager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Collections Manager at companies similar size to State Street Corporation reported making $76,765, while the average male Collections Manager at similar sized companies reported making $80,729.

Collections Manager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ian Collections Manager at companies similar size to State Street Corporation reported making $73,306, while the average Hispanic or Latino Collections Manager at similar sized companies reported making $56,800.

How Collections Managers at State Street Corporation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Collections Managers at State Street Corporation believe they're not compensated fairly. 67% of Collections Managers at State Street Corporation say they receive annual bonuses, and the majority (41%) are not satisfied with their benefits.
